How can I copy the text on a published captivate file?
I would like my students to use the content on the module by copying the text, how can i achieve it?
Thank you.
WeiweiMy understanding is text in a SWF isn't really text any more, from the standpoint of it being mouse-selectable.
If it is very limited instances of needing to copy text, you can use a text entry box and enter the text you want them to copy as the 'default text,' but it is far from being an ideal solution.
There is a Text Area Widget included in Cp5.5 but it seems to be broken. When I try to type random text in it to test, the text gets garbled with caps/lowers, and some letters don't show up at all when entered. I typed "The quick brown fox jumped over the lazy dog" and it displayed as: The uiC bron fox umeD oVer the lazy Dog
There is a webpage widget that can embed a PDF or html page which you can to select the text, it might work for what you need but may take more back end work: http://captivatedev.com/2010/11/05/adobe-captivate-5-web-page-widget/
There maybe other included or availble widgets, I am by far not an expert with them.

In a real-world application, no.
In a RW application, a typical need is merely to know the "logical role" of the button (i.e., the button that validates the form, regardless of whether its text is "OK" or "Save", "Go",...). Text tends to vary much more than the structure of the UI over time.
In this case you can get the source's name (+getName()+), which will be the name that you've set to the button at UI construction time. Or you can compare the source for equality with either button ( +if evt.getSource()==okButton) {...}+ ).
All in all, I think the best solution is: don't use the same ActionListener for more than one action (+i.e.+ don't add the same ActionListener to all your buttons, which leads to a big if-then-else series in your actionPerformed() ).
Eventually, if you're listening to a single button's actions, whose text change over time (e.g. "pause"/"resume" in a VCR bar), I still think it's a bad idea to rely on the text of the button - instead, this text corresponds to a logical state (resp. playing/paused), it is more maintainable to base your logic on the state - which is more resilient to the evolutions of the UI (e.g. if you happen to use 2 toggle buttons instead of one single play/pause button). -

The computer that I used to sync my Ipad with crashed. How can I copy the pictures from my Ipad to my new computer? When I try to use Picassa to import them I can only see the 'Camera Roll; folder but I have several other folders with hundreds of pictures in them
To copy photos to your computer that were taken with the iPad, copied to it via the camera connection kit, or saved from emails/websites then see this page - on a PC you can use the windows camera wizard
To copy photos that were originally synced from a computer you will need a third-party app on your iPad such as Simple Transfer which can copy them off via your wifi network. But as photos are 'optimised' when they are synced to the iPad, any that you then copy back to a computer may not be exactly the same as they originally were on your computer. -
